Five people were killed and 13 others injured when a pickup truck veered off the road and plunged into a ravine in the mountainous region of north west Pakistan, police said today.
The accident occurred yesterday at Sharono Hill in Shangla district of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a when driver lost control over the vehicle which fell into the ravine, they said.
Police pulled out the bodies and injured with the help of local people.
The injured were rushed to a hospital in Alpuri, while some of them, in critical condition, were taken to a hospital in Swat, the police said.
